
数据分析添加功能的关键在于:确定需求、选择合适的软件工具、整合数据源、设计用户界面、实现数据可视化、确保数据安全、进行性能优化。首先,确定需求是最重要的一步。了解用户需要分析什么类型的数据,如何展示结果,以及预期的功能是什么。选择合适的软件工具也很关键,FineBI是一款优秀的数据分析工具,它能够帮助企业快速构建数据分析平台。FineBI支持多种数据源的连接和整合,提供强大的数据可视化功能,并且具有高效的数据处理能力,能够满足各种复杂的数据分析需求。其简洁易用的用户界面设计,使得即使是非技术人员也能轻松上手。此外,FineBI在数据安全和性能优化方面也表现出色,能够确保数据分析过程中的安全性和高效性。FineBI官网: https://s.fanruan.com/f459r;。
一、确定需求
数据分析系统的功能需求是整个项目的基础。首先,需要明确用户的需求是什么,他们需要分析哪些类型的数据,结果如何展示,是否需要实时数据更新等。例如,对于一家零售企业,可能需要分析销售数据、库存数据、客户数据等,而这些数据需要以图表、报表的形式展示出来,并且能够实时更新。
通过与各个业务部门的沟通,收集他们的需求,并将这些需求整理成文档。这个过程需要详细的调研和分析,确保所有的需求都能被充分理解和记录。需求文档应该包括功能需求、非功能需求、用户界面需求等多个方面。
二、选择合适的软件工具
选择合适的软件工具是实现数据分析功能的关键。FineBI是一个非常不错的选择。作为帆软旗下的产品,FineBI具有强大的数据分析能力和友好的用户界面。它能够连接多种数据源,包括数据库、Excel、文本文件等,支持多种数据处理和分析功能,如数据清洗、数据转换、数据可视化等。
FineBI还提供了丰富的数据展示工具,如各种图表、报表、仪表盘等,使用户能够直观地看到数据分析的结果。此外,FineBI具有良好的扩展性和开放性,支持自定义插件和脚本,能够根据具体需求进行功能扩展。
三、整合数据源
数据源的整合是数据分析功能实现的基础。FineBI支持多种数据源的连接和整合,包括关系型数据库、NoSQL数据库、文本文件、Excel文件等。通过FineBI的数据连接功能,可以将多个数据源的数据整合在一起,形成统一的数据视图。
在整合数据源的过程中,需要注意数据的清洗和转换。不同的数据源可能存在数据格式不一致、数据缺失、数据冗余等问题,需要通过数据清洗和转换来解决。FineBI提供了丰富的数据处理工具,能够帮助用户高效地完成数据清洗和转换工作。
四、设计用户界面
用户界面的设计直接影响到用户的使用体验。FineBI提供了简洁易用的用户界面设计工具,用户可以通过拖拽操作来设计报表和图表,方便快捷。在设计用户界面时,需要考虑到用户的需求和使用习惯,确保界面简洁明了,操作方便。
FineBI还支持自定义界面元素,如按钮、输入框、下拉菜单等,用户可以根据具体需求设计个性化的用户界面。此外,FineBI提供了多种主题和样式选择,用户可以根据自己的喜好进行界面美化。
五、实现数据可视化
数据可视化是数据分析功能的重要组成部分。FineBI提供了丰富的数据可视化工具,包括各种图表、报表、仪表盘等,用户可以通过这些工具直观地看到数据分析的结果。在选择数据可视化工具时,需要根据数据的特点和用户的需求进行选择,确保数据展示的清晰和准确。
FineBI支持多种图表类型,如柱状图、折线图、饼图、散点图等,用户可以根据数据的特点选择合适的图表类型。此外,FineBI还支持图表的交互操作,如筛选、排序、钻取等,使用户能够更深入地分析数据。
六、确保数据安全
数据安全是数据分析过程中不可忽视的问题。FineBI在数据安全方面表现出色,提供了多种数据安全措施,如数据加密、权限控制、日志审计等。在数据传输过程中,FineBI采用SSL加密技术,确保数据传输的安全性。
FineBI还提供了完善的权限控制机制,用户可以根据需要设置不同的权限,确保数据的安全性和私密性。通过日志审计功能,用户可以查看数据的访问记录和操作记录,及时发现和处理安全问题。
七、进行性能优化
性能优化是数据分析系统稳定运行的重要保障。FineBI在性能优化方面有着丰富的经验和技术积累,能够确保数据分析系统的高效运行。在进行性能优化时,需要从数据存储、数据处理、数据查询等多个方面入手。
FineBI支持数据分片、索引优化、缓存等多种技术手段,能够有效提高数据处理和查询的效率。此外,FineBI还提供了性能监控工具,用户可以实时监控系统的性能指标,及时发现和处理性能问题。
FineBI官网: https://s.fanruan.com/f459r;
通过以上几个步骤,可以实现数据分析功能的添加,满足用户的各种数据分析需求。FineBI作为一款强大的数据分析工具,能够为企业提供高效的数据分析解决方案,帮助企业提升数据管理和决策能力。
相关问答FAQs:
数据分析怎么添加功能?
在数据分析的过程中,添加新功能是提升数据处理能力和分析效率的关键一步。无论是为现有的数据分析工具扩展功能,还是为新的数据分析项目设计新功能,以下方法都可以帮助你实现目标。
1. 确定需求
在开始添加功能之前,首先需要明确你希望实现的目标。了解目标用户的需求非常重要。可以通过以下方式进行调研:
- 用户访谈:与用户进行深入交谈,了解他们在使用现有工具时遇到的困难和未满足的需求。
- 问卷调查:设计一份问卷,向潜在用户收集他们对数据分析功能的期望和需求。
- 竞品分析:研究竞争对手的数据分析工具,识别他们的优势和不足,以此为基础提出新的功能建议。
2. 设计功能
在明确需求后,接下来的步骤是设计新功能。这一过程可以通过以下几个方面进行:
- 功能原型:使用原型设计工具(如Figma、Sketch等)创建新功能的视觉模型。这有助于直观展示功能的界面和交互方式。
- 用户体验(UX)设计:考虑用户在使用新功能时的体验。确保操作简便、直观,减少用户学习成本。
- 数据流和逻辑:设计数据如何流动,功能如何与现有系统集成。确保新功能能够无缝地嵌入到现有的数据分析流程中。
3. 技术实现
功能设计完成后,进入技术实现阶段。这个过程通常包括以下步骤:
- 选择开发工具:根据功能需求选择合适的开发工具和编程语言。例如,使用Python进行数据处理,利用JavaScript实现前端交互。
- 数据库设计:如果新功能需要存储额外的数据,设计相应的数据库结构以支持数据存储和查询。
- 代码实现:按照设计文档进行编码,确保代码的可读性和可维护性。使用版本控制工具(如Git)来管理代码的变更。
4. 测试和优化
功能开发完成后,进行全面的测试是必不可少的。这一过程可以包括:
- 单元测试:对每个功能模块进行独立测试,确保其正常工作。
- 集成测试:测试新功能与现有系统的集成效果,确保数据流畅传递。
- 用户测试:邀请真实用户使用新功能,收集反馈并进行迭代优化。
5. 部署和维护
经过充分的测试后,便可以将新功能部署到生产环境中。部署后需要持续关注功能的使用情况,进行必要的维护和更新。
- 监控使用情况:利用数据分析工具监控新功能的使用情况,以评估其效果。
- 用户反馈:继续收集用户反馈,及时解决用户在使用过程中遇到的问题。
- 定期更新:根据用户需求和技术发展,定期对功能进行更新和优化。
6. 学习与成长
数据分析是一个不断发展的领域,添加功能的过程也是学习和成长的机会。保持对新技术和方法的关注,持续提升个人和团队的数据分析能力。
- 参加培训和研讨会:定期参加相关的培训和研讨会,与行业专家交流,获取最新的行业动态。
- 阅读相关文献:保持对数据分析领域新书籍和论文的关注,学习新的数据处理和分析技术。
- 建立知识分享机制:在团队内部建立知识分享机制,定期分享学习成果和经验,提升团队整体能力。
结论
添加新功能的过程是一个系统性工程,涉及需求调研、功能设计、技术实现、测试优化、部署维护等多个环节。通过以上步骤,可以有效地为数据分析添加新功能,提升数据处理能力和分析效率。随着技术的不断发展,保持学习和创新的态度,将有助于在数据分析领域取得更大的成功。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



